Washington, D.C. – A man has been arrested in connection with the tragic death of a 5-year-old boy in Northwest D.C.
The Metropolitan Police Department (MPD) reported that officers responded to the 4500 block of Connecticut Avenue on October 6, around 9:45 a.m., to investigate the child’s death.
In an update on October 7, authorities announced the arrest of 32-year-old DeAndre Pettus, who has been charged with First Degree Cruelty to Children (Aggravated Assault).
Details regarding the circumstances surrounding the child’s death remain limited, and the child’s name has not yet been released.
